When Quillcast's dispatcher exceeds roughly 4,000 queued events per subscriber, slow plugin sinks cause the shared ring buffer to block, delaying unrelated subscribers. Plugin authors should note that synchronous handlers are the primary trigger; we strongly recommend returning promptly and deferring heavy work. A per-sink overflow policy (drop-oldest, configurable) is planned for the next minor release. Reproduction steps are attached in the test harness notes. The trace token from the affected run follows.

build token for tawif-bahip: htk31_68bba16e1afabfef4ecc69408c06f16

# Flaglight Rollouts — Approvals

Quick version for on-call: any rollout touching more than 5% of traffic needs an approval in Flaglight before the ramp continues. Kill switches don't need approval — just flip them and note it in the incident channel. Scheduled ramps pause automatically if error budget burns hot. If you're stuck at 2 a.m. with a pending approval, there's one person authorized to override, and that's the approver below.

account owner for tagep-bafof: Norael Gilax Juleth

**Key ceremony checklist — item 7: Partner SFTP drop (Thornquay feed)**

Verify the Marwick Logistics drop directory exists and the chroot jail is correct. Rotate the host key only after both witnesses confirm fingerprints aloud. Do not upload test files to the live drop. New contractors: the ceremony script halts at the vault unseal step and will not proceed until the sealed escrow bundle is opened. When prompted, enter the recovery passphrase that follows.

unlock words, fawig-bagef: olidor-holir-istox-holath-tamys-quenion-giliel

Context: Ardenfell line margins slipped three points over two quarters. Drivers: input steel costs, aggressive discounting at the Westmoor branch, and a stale price book. Proposal: uplift list prices four percent, tighten discount authority to regional level, sunset the two lowest-margin SKUs. Risk: volume loss at Halverton accounts, estimated under two percent. Decision requested at Thursday's review. Modelling assumptions are in the appendix pack. The commercial reasoning leadership wants kept close is noted directly below.

board note of tajop-yajof: The finance team signed off on a budget of $77.6 million for Project Pramir.